๐ Understanding Price Elasticity of Demand (PED)
Price Elasticity of Demand (PED) measures the responsiveness of the quantity demanded of a good or service to a change in its price. In simpler terms, it tells us how much the demand changes when the price changes. It's a crucial concept in economics for businesses to understand how pricing affects sales and for policymakers to predict the impact of taxes and subsidies.
๐ Historical Context
The concept of elasticity was introduced by Alfred Marshall in his book "Principles of Economics" in 1890. Marshall emphasized the importance of understanding how demand reacts to price changes, laying the groundwork for modern economic analysis. His work provided the foundation for businesses and governments to make informed decisions regarding pricing and policy.
๐ Key Principles of PED
- โ๏ธ Definition: PED is calculated as the percentage change in quantity demanded divided by the percentage change in price.
- โ Formula: PED = $\frac{\% \text{ change in quantity demanded}}{\% \text{ change in price}}$
- ๐ Elastic Demand: If PED > 1, demand is elastic, meaning quantity demanded is highly responsive to price changes.
- ๐ Inelastic Demand: If PED < 1, demand is inelastic, meaning quantity demanded is not very responsive to price changes.
- โ๏ธ Unit Elastic Demand: If PED = 1, demand is unit elastic, meaning percentage change in quantity demanded is equal to percentage change in price.
- โณ Time Horizon: Elasticity tends to be higher in the long run than in the short run because consumers have more time to adjust their consumption patterns.
- โ Availability of Substitutes: Goods with many substitutes tend to have higher elasticity because consumers can easily switch to alternatives if the price increases.
๐งฎ Calculating PED: A Practical Guide
To calculate PED, follow these steps:
- ๐ Step 1: Determine the initial price (P1) and quantity demanded (Q1).
- ๐ Step 2: Determine the new price (P2) and quantity demanded (Q2).
- โ Step 3: Calculate the percentage change in quantity demanded: $\frac{Q2 - Q1}{(Q1 + Q2)/2} * 100$
- โ Step 4: Calculate the percentage change in price: $\frac{P2 - P1}{(P1 + P2)/2} * 100$
- โ Step 5: Divide the percentage change in quantity demanded by the percentage change in price.
๐ก Interpreting PED Values
- ๐ฏ Elastic (PED > 1): A price increase will lead to a proportionally larger decrease in quantity demanded. Example: Luxury cars.
- ๐ช Inelastic (PED < 1): A price increase will lead to a proportionally smaller decrease in quantity demanded. Example: Essential medicines.
- ๐ค Unit Elastic (PED = 1): Any price change will lead to an equal proportional change in quantity demanded.
- ๐ง Perfectly Inelastic (PED = 0): Quantity demanded does not change regardless of price. Example: Insulin for diabetics.
- ๐ Perfectly Elastic (PED = โ): Any price increase will cause quantity demanded to drop to zero. Example: Commodities in a perfectly competitive market.
๐ Real-World Examples
Gasoline
Gasoline often has an inelastic demand in the short term because people need it to drive to work and other essential activities. However, in the long term, people might switch to more fuel-efficient cars or use public transportation if gasoline prices remain high.
Luxury Goods
Luxury goods, such as designer clothing, typically have elastic demand. If the price of a designer handbag increases significantly, consumers can easily switch to a different brand or opt for a non-luxury alternative.
Essential Medicines
Essential medicines, like insulin for diabetics, usually have inelastic demand. People who need these medicines will continue to buy them regardless of price changes because there are often no close substitutes.
